Benefits of Software Development Outsourcing
Get access to experienced professionals and expert insights to unlock benefits of software development outsourcing. Read more to learn how!
Explore the benefits and strategies of integrating remote development teams, highlighting cost-efficiency, global talent access, and flexibility.
Companies worldwide are discovering the myriad benefits of integrating remote development teams into their workforce. From accessing a global talent pool to enhancing productivity and fostering innovation, the advantages are compelling.
In this article, we will delve into why your company needs a remote software development team, drawing insights from The Codest’s proven expertise. Join us as we explore how remote development teams can drive your business forward, ensuring you stay ahead in the competitive world of software development.
The concept of remote work dates back to the 1970s, but it wasn’t until the late 1990s and early 2000s that technology started catching up. With the advent of the internet and advanced communication tools, remote work began to gain traction. Initially, it was limited to freelancers and niche industries, but as broadband internet became more widespread, it opened the door for more industries to explore remote work.
In recent years, remote development teams have become a staple in the tech industry. Companies like The Codest have leveraged this shift, combining their product-based DNA with remote work methodologies to offer solutions that are both innovative and efficient. The COVID-19 pandemic further accelerated the adoption of remote work, making it a permanent fixture in modern company culture and business strategies.
Companies are increasingly recognizing the value of tapping into a global talent pool, allowing them to find specialized skills that may be scarce locally. This trend is particularly evident in the tech industry, where the need for remote software developers, engineers, and project managers continues to grow.
Tools like Slack, Microsoft Teams, and Asana have become essential for managing remote teams effectively, ensuring seamless communication and collaboration. Additionally, there’s a noticeable shift toward hybrid work models, blending remote and in-office work to maximize flexibility and productivity. The rise of remote development teams is also fueled by the benefits of cost savings on physical office space and the ability to scale teams quickly.
As businesses adapt to these trends, the importance of efficient project management and robust collaboration tools cannot be overstated.
Remote development teams offer several advantages over traditional, in-house teams. One significant benefit for remote workers is access to a global talent pool, enabling companies to hire the best software developers regardless of geographical constraints.
This can be particularly useful for sourcing specialized skills that may be scarce locally. Additionally, remote teams often exhibit higher productivity levels. The flexibility of remote work can lead to better work-life balance, which in turn fosters greater job satisfaction and efficiency. Cost savings are another crucial benefit.
Companies can reduce or even eliminate expenses related to physical office space, utilities, and commuting. Remote development teams also allow for greater scalability, making it easier to adjust the size of the team based on project needs. Enhanced diversity is another advantage, as remote teams can bring together individuals from different backgrounds, fostering innovation and creative problem-solving.
One of the most compelling advantages of remote development teams is the significant cost-efficiency they offer. By eliminating the need for physical office space, companies hiring remote developers can save on substantial overhead costs such as rent, utilities, and office supplies.
Additionally, remote work reduces expenses related to commuting and travel, both for employees and clients.
Companies can also leverage the economic disparities between regions, hiring skilled remote developers from areas with lower living costs while still offering competitive salaries. Moreover, remote work enables businesses to scale their teams more flexibly, bringing on additional resources only when needed, thereby optimizing labor costs.
For instance, The Codest has successfully used remote development teams to deliver high-quality software projects at competitive rates, ensuring both operational efficiency and client satisfaction. Ultimately, these cost savings can be reinvested into other strategic areas, driving further growth and innovation.
One of the standout benefits of remote development teams is the ability to access a global talent pool. This means that companies are no longer limited by geographical boundaries when hiring skilled software developers, engineers, and project managers. By tapping into this wider range of expertise, businesses can find individuals with niche skills that may be scarce locally.
This diversity not only enriches the team’s technical capabilities but also brings in varied perspectives, fostering innovation and creative problem-solving. Additionally, remote work allows companies to build teams that operate across different time zones, enabling continuous project progress and faster turnaround times.
At The Codest, we’ve leveraged our international reach to assemble top-notch development teams for our clients, ensuring they benefit from the best talent available worldwide.
Access to a global talent pool ultimately elevates the quality and efficiency of remote software development projects, giving companies a competitive edge.
Remote development teams offer unparalleled flexibility and scalability, making them ideal for dynamic business environments. Companies that hire remote developers can quickly ramp up or down their team size based on project demands, ensuring optimal resource allocation without the long-term commitments associated with traditional hiring. This flexibility allows businesses to respond swiftly to market changes and project requirements, maintaining agility and competitiveness.
Moreover, remote work enables team members to operate from various locations and time zones, facilitating round-the-clock progress and faster project completion.
At The Codest, we have successfully utilized remote teams to provide tailored solutions that adapt to our clients’ evolving needs. Scalability also extends to skill sets; as project scopes change, businesses can easily bring in remote developers with the necessary expertise to meet new challenges.
Ultimately, the flexibility and scalability of remote development teams empower companies to innovate and grow efficiently.
Effective management of remote development teams hinges on the use of robust project management tools. These tools facilitate seamless communication, task tracking, and collaboration, ensuring that remote teams operate as efficiently as in-house teams.
Platforms like Jira and Trello are essential for organizing tasks, setting deadlines, and tracking progress. They provide a visual representation of project workflows, making it easier for team members to stay aligned with project goals. For real-time communication and collaboration, tools like Slack and Microsoft Teams are indispensable.
They allow for instant messaging, file sharing, and video conferencing, bridging the gap created by physical distance. Additionally, tools like Asana help in assigning tasks, monitoring milestones, and managing workloads.
At The Codest, we leverage these project management tools to ensure our remote development teams maintain high productivity and deliver exceptional results. Ultimately, the right tools are crucial for fostering effective remote team collaboration and project success.
Effective communication is the cornerstone of managing remote development teams successfully. One key strategy is to establish clear communication channels using tools like Slack and Microsoft Teams, which facilitate real-time messaging, file sharing, and video calls.
Regular stand-up meetings help keep everyone on the same page, ensuring that team members are aware of project updates and individual responsibilities. It’s also important to set clear expectations regarding response times and availability to avoid misunderstandings.
For asynchronous communication, tools like email and project management platforms such as Asana or Jira can be invaluable. Encouraging open and transparent communication fosters trust and collaboration among remote team members.
At The Codest, we emphasize the importance of maintaining regular touchpoints and providing feedback to ensure alignment and address any issues promptly. By implementing these strategies, companies can enhance team cohesion, improve project outcomes, and ensure that remote teams operate efficiently.
Managing remote development teams across different time zones can be challenging, but with the right strategies, these challenges can be effectively mitigated.
One approach is to establish overlapping work hours where team members from different time zones are available simultaneously for key meetings and real-time collaboration. Tools like Google Calendar and Microsoft Teams can help schedule meetings that accommodate everyone’s availability.
Clear documentation and asynchronous communication are also crucial. Utilizing platforms like Confluence or Notion ensures that all team members have access to the necessary information and can contribute regardless of time differences. Regular check-ins and updates via project management tools like Jira or Trello help keep everyone aligned and aware of project status.
At The Codest, we prioritize flexible working hours and clearly defined workflows to ensure smooth collaboration across time zones. This approach ensures that despite geographical disparities, the team maintains high productivity and seamless communication.
Maintaining a healthy work-life balance is crucial for the well-being and productivity of remote development teams. One effective strategy is to establish clear boundaries between work hours and personal time. Encouraging team members to set a dedicated workspace at home can help create a mental distinction between work and leisure.
Flexible working hours also contribute to better work-life balance, allowing team members to manage their schedules according to their personal needs and peak productivity times. Regular breaks and time-off should be encouraged to prevent burnout. At The Codest, we prioritize the well-being of our remote developers by promoting a culture of trust and flexibility. We understand that happy and well-rested team members are more productive and engaged.
Utilizing tools like time-tracking software can also help monitor workloads and ensure that no one is overburdened. By fostering a balanced work environment, companies can retain top talent and enhance overall team performance.
Continuous improvement and ongoing training are vital for maintaining a competitive edge and ensuring the growth of remote development teams. Investing in regular training sessions helps remote developers stay updated with the latest technologies and best practices.
Online courses, webinars, and virtual workshops are excellent tools for skill development. Encouraging team members to participate in industry conferences and certifications can also foster a culture of learning and innovation. At The Codest, we emphasize the importance of knowledge sharing and collaborative learning.
We regularly organize internal workshops and peer review sessions to promote continuous improvement. Additionally, providing remote development teams with access to resources like e-books, technical articles, and coding challenges can stimulate self-learning. By prioritizing training and development, companies can ensure that their remote teams are equipped with the necessary skills to tackle complex projects, ultimately enhancing performance and driving innovation.
The Codest has a proven track record of delivering successful projects through remote development teams. One notable case is our collaboration with Kesko Senukai Digital, where our remote backend software engineers played a pivotal role in launching a new platform atop an existing e-commerce system. This project not only met but exceeded client expectations, resulting in improved sales and retention rates.
Another success story involves Yogobe, where our dedicated Ruby development team optimized their platform, significantly enhancing performance and user experience. Our work with Estimote Inc. is also worth mentioning; our React and Vue developers delivered high-quality solutions with professionalism and transparency, contributing to increased productivity and client satisfaction.
These case studies illustrate how The Codest leverages remote development teams to provide tailored, high-quality solutions that drive business success. By consistently delivering excellent results, we have built lasting partnerships with clients worldwide.
Client testimonials are a testament to the effectiveness and reliability of The Codest’s remote development teams. Giedrius Rimkus, Engineering Manager at Kesko Senukai Digital, praised our backend engineers for their seamless integration and high-quality work. Peter Muntenau, CEO at Yogobe, commended our Ruby development team for their solution-oriented approach and the significant improvements they brought to the platform.
Jakub Krzych, CEO of Estimote Inc., highlighted the professionalism and transparency of our React and Vue developers, noting their positive impact on productivity.
Julie Lacoppidan, Partner & Director at Min-Mave, emphasized the availability and expertise of our developers, which distinguished The Codest from other companies. Marco Iotti, CTO of Mixfit Inc., appreciated the proactive and organized approach of our team, resulting in a smooth and successful collaboration.
These testimonials reflect our commitment to delivering exceptional service and building strong, enduring client relationships.
Through numerous projects, The Codest has garnered invaluable lessons and developed best practices for managing remote development teams.
One key lesson is the importance of clear and consistent communication. Regular stand-up meetings and transparent documentation are crucial for maintaining alignment and addressing issues promptly. We’ve also learned that flexibility and adaptability are essential for overcoming challenges, such as time zone differences and varying client requirements.
Implementing robust project management tools like Jira and Asana helps in tracking progress and ensuring accountability. Another best practice is fostering a strong team culture, even in a remote setting. Virtual team-building activities and regular feedback sessions contribute to team cohesion and morale. Additionally, investing in continuous learning and skill development keeps our remote development teams at the forefront of technological advancements.
By applying these lessons and best practices, The Codest ensures the successful delivery of high-quality software development projects.